Minnesota Twins @ Boston Red Sox

1983-05-19 Β· Night game Β· Fenway Park Β· Att: 14173 Β· 59Β°F Β· Wind 15 mph Β· 2:12

Boston Red Sox defeated Minnesota Twins 4–1. Boston Red Sox put up 2 in the 3rd. Doug Bird earned the win and Luis Aponte picked up the save. John Castino went 1-for-3 with 1 HR and 1 RBI.
